The problem with Gear VR is that the moment you plug your Galaxy phone into the headset, the Oculus app launches and you can't use any other app until you unplug. Hecorat, the developer behind some cool apps we love like AZ Screen Recorder and EZ Package Disabler, has released a new app on the Play Store and this one solves an existential problem for all virtual reality fans who own Samsung's Gear VR but also want to try Cardboard apps and games: it lets them do exactly that which Samsung had tried its darndest to forbid.
